Calenduloside E

  • Molecular FormulaC36H56O9
  • Average mass632.824 Da
  • Monoisotopic mass632.392456 Da
  • ChemSpider ID153390
  • defined stereocentres - 13 of 13 defined stereocentres

  • Miscellaneous
    • Compound Source:

      Linum usitatissimum PlantCyc CPD-9460
      saponin biosynthesis II PlantCyc CPD-9460
    • Bio Activity:

      oleanolate + UDP-alpha-D-glucuronate -> oleanolate 3 beta-D-glucuronoside + UDP + H+ PlantCyc CPD-9460
      UDP-alpha-D-galactose + oleanolate 3 beta-D-glucuronoside -> UDP + oleanolate 3-beta-D-glucuronoside-(3,1)-galactoside + H+ PlantCyc CPD-9460
      UDP-alpha-D-glucose + oleanolate 3 beta-D-glucuronoside -> oleanolate 3-beta-D-glucuronoside-28-glucoside + UDP PlantCyc CPD-9460
